About This Audiobook
Experience the thrilling journey of Rich Benoit, a self-made tech visionary who rose to fame through his YouTube channel. Going Fast and Fixing Things offers an intimate look into the mind of this innovator as he dismantles Tesla’s enigmatic business practices and shares his insights on entrepreneurship and technology. The narration by Rich Benoit himself adds an engaging layer of authenticity, making for a compelling audiobook that blends personal anecdotes with technical know-how.
